Wonderfull walks and of enormous historic significance. There is a visitor's centre close to the lower lake where you can get a map with various walks and their level of difficulty. I would recommend you begin your visit here, especially for first time visitors. I have visited Glendalough many times and regardless or the weather have found it to be a place of remarkable beauty. Weekends are very busy and the narrow roads can be full of tourist busses coming and going, so a weekday visit would be my recommendation. It is one hour from Dublin by car, there is also a bus service from Dublin city centre for 20 euros return, and many guided tours that will include transport. I always bring some lunch and a drink for the walk, there is a take away in the upper car park and a decent hotel if you'd prefer. My mobile was never out of service. Glendalough can be enjoyed without to much effort but if you want there are some serious hill walks here. Well...

Choć zawsze pełna ludzi GLENDALOUGH VALLEY , pozostaje w ciszy i mistycznej zadumie , typowej dla miejsca uświęconego wiekami modlitwy , nauki oraz ciężkiej pracy jej dawnych mieszkańców . Tysiące mnichów wykształconych w tym ważnym ośrodku irlandzkiego monastycyzmu , rozpoczynały stąd swoją drogę krzewienia chrześcijaństwa pośród ludów Europy . Opactwo w Glendalough zostało założone przez św. Kevina w VI wieku . Dzięki upartej woli przetrwania kamienia , do dziś zachowały się najważniejsze z dawnych czasów budowle w postaci ścian katedry , Kaplicy św. Kevina oraz pomniejszych ruin kościołów otoczonych celtyckimi krzyżami grobów , znaczących kres ludzkiego żywota . Nad tym wszystkim góruje okrągła wieża , stercząca jak wskazujący palec , która pokazuje na niebiosa jako źródło misterium tego fascynującego miejsca . Dolina Glendalough to prawdziwa ikona pośród turystycznych miejsc w Irlandii . Jej ogromna popularność sprawiła , że infrastruktura niezbędna do przyjęcia rokrocznie masy turystów , jest tutaj na dobrym poziomie i pozwala na bezproblemowe zwiedzanie , wędrując po wielu dobrze oznakowanych szlakach , prowadzących do najpiękniejszych miejsc w obrębie doliny . Spacer brzegiem Górnego Jeziora , czy krawędzią jej stromych ścian , zawsze jest okazją aby podziwiać jaj piękno powstałe z połączenia twórczych talentów natury z bogatą historią oraz teraźniejszością którą podkreślamy naszą tu...

One of the most magical places in Ireland, steeped in ecclesiastical history. The landscape has a timeless feel,largely unspoilt and abounding in flora and fauna. For the more adventurous, try the 3.5 hour walk around the upper lake. Watch out for deer. Avoid visiting on Sundays and bank holiday Mondays when parking is a nightmare.
